Count on or back in ones or tens, starting from any given two-digit number.
Read and write whole numbers to at least 100 in figures and words.
Know what each digit in a two-digit number represents, including 0 as a placeholder and partition two-digit numbers into a multiple of ten and ones (TU).
Say the number that is 1 or 10 more or less than any given two-digit number.
Order whole numbers to at least 100, and position them on a number line and 100 square.
